Double Taxation Treaties With Ireland

Ireland currently holds and continues to negotiate a network of double tax treaties which eliminate the need to pay tax twice on the same income/gains of international companies. Because of the extensive list of tax treaties that it has in place, Ireland is renowned as one of the best countries in the world in which to incorporate a company.
The current list of tax agreements, which allow for the elimination or mitigation of double taxation, is as follows:
Double Tax Treaties | |||
Australia | Finland | Lithuania | Romania |
Austria | France | Luxembourg | Russia |
Belgium | Germany | Macedonia | Slovak Republic |
Bulgaria | Greece | Malaysia | Slovenia |
Canada | Hungary | Malta | South Africa |
Chile | Iceland | Mexico | Spain |
China | India | the Netherlands | Sweden |
Croatia | Israel | New Zealand | Switzerland |
Cyprus | Italy | Norway | the UK |
Czech Republic | Japan | Pakistan | USA |
Denmark | Republic of Korea | Poland | Vietnam |
Estonia | Latvia | Portugal | Zambia |
Source – Office of the Revenue Commissioners, 2010
